What does the acronym S.O.P. stand for in a security context?

  1. Security Operations Procedure

  2. Standard Operating Procedure

  3. Systematic Organization Protocol

  4. Safety Operational Practice

The correct answer is: Standard Operating Procedure

In a security context, the acronym S.O.P. stands for Standard Operating Procedure. This term refers to a set of established protocols and guidelines that security personnel must follow in carrying out their duties effectively and efficiently. Standard Operating Procedures are essential in maintaining consistency and ensuring that security staff respond appropriately to various situations, such as emergencies, breaches, or daily operational tasks. SOPs provide a clear framework that helps personnel understand their roles and responsibilities, thus minimizing the risk of errors during critical moments. Properly documented SOPs also ensure that all team members are on the same page, which is crucial for effective communication and operational success. Their use is integral to training initiatives, as they outline the expected behaviors and actions, providing a basis for evaluation and improvement.
